Hey everybody,

I'm looking for the smoked plexi that goes behind the monitor glass on
an upright Pac-Man, though I'm pretty sure most 19" Midway cabinets
use the same piece, like Galaga, Galaxian, many of the cocktails, etc.

Would like for it to be in very good condition. Mine's got scratches.

Richard -

Contact a local plastics company (look under plastics in the Yellow
Pages) and just go buy another 1/8 inch piece - it's dirt cheap - I
just bought 2 tinted 24" x 24" pieces this weekend for about $12 for
both of them...the place I go to will cut it for you etc - you just
have to mount it. Nice and easy...

OK, let me rephrase the request - if it were just a smoked piece of
plexi, I would go buy it.

However, if you know the piece I'm talking about, it also has the
monitor surround (black molded plastic) attached to it. This whole
assembly (2 pieces) is what I need. They're glued together, I
believe, and I've never seen one taken apart. I've got one machine
here that's scratched up, and would like to simply replace the whole
thing - and now there's the issue of another machine here that needs
the whole assembly; it's missing entirely.
